Jackye Clayton and John Baldino break down what benefits truly mean to employees in 2025 and where the system is headed. They explain why health benefits remain the number one concern for workers, how mental health coverage is now being embedded by dental and vision providers, and why COBRA costs are devastating for displaced workers. The episode tackles age-banding pricing as legalized ageism, the disproportionate impact of layoffs on Black women in 2025, and emerging concierge healthcare models that are raising significant venture capital. Both hosts share personal experiences navigating the Affordable Care Act marketplace and argue that tying benefits to employment status holds people back from entrepreneurship.

  • Health benefits are the first thing 90% of employees think of when they hear the word benefits
  • Dental and vision providers like MetLife and Principal now embed mental health and wellbeing services
  • COBRA costs over $600 per month for individuals and $3,000 or more for families
  • The Affordable Care Act marketplace is cheaper than COBRA but still far from affordable
  • Age-banding pricing is legalized ageism, still permitted in two US states
  • Over 600,000 Black women were laid off in 2025 out of more than 1 million total job cuts
  • Concierge healthcare models are growing: Citizen Health raised $30 million for AI patient advocacy
  • Benefits tied to employment status prevent people from pursuing entrepreneurship
  • Part-time and gig worker benefits are increasing but still insufficient
  • Personalized wellbeing platforms like Maave let employees direct funds to what matters most to them
